What being kind to myself taught me
We all want to be better. To ourselves and to the world around us. In this process, we sometimes forget to be kind.
Over the years, I've seen myself being harsh to myself - expecting too much, not celebrating the small wins, and even being critical of all the times when I failed. While this seemed plausible at the time to keep reminding myself that I cannot be mellow with myself and that I need to be tough on occasions. Being tough in life is good; it keeps you grounded in the fact that we need to prepare ourselves for the unexpected but we forget that we need to love ourselves in those moments too.
When we forget to love ourselves, treat ourselves with kindness and compassion, we end up feeling anxious, worried and angry for not being enough. In reality, we ARE enough and we are doing our best to show up and be brave.
